From Revenue down 45.8% as Medicare coverage loss halves US diagnostic income

No formal financial guidance is provided. FY25 showed a broadly even first-half/second-half revenue split (50.2% first half), and the implied second half of FY25 was NZ$10.9M. HY26 at NZ$5.9M is therefore running well below even last year's already-reduced second half. The annualised HY26 revenue run-rate implies a full-year NZ$11.9M, against FY25 actual of NZ$21.8M — a year-on-year halving.

Management's assertion that the company "enters the second half of FY26 in its strongest position yet for a positive update" rests entirely on the Medicare appeal progressing. Without a timeline or probability attached to that outcome, investors cannot assess what a second-half recovery actually looks like or whether current cash is sufficient to reach it.

Open questions

Open questions from HY26

  • What is the current status of the Medicare coverage appeal, and does management have any legal or regulatory basis for the six-to-nine month timeline estimate?
  • How does the board plan to fund operations if the appeal extends beyond the current cash position — is a capital raise already under active consideration?
  • What specific cost actions, if any, are planned to reduce the NZ$19M half-year cash burn while the appeal is pending?
  • Will test volumes delivered but not yet recognised as revenue under Medicare be retrospectively billable upon a successful appeal, and under what conditions might those volumes be partially or fully unrecoverable?
  • Is the 5.8% quarter-on-quarter improvement in tests per sales FTE representative of a sustainable trend, or is it partly explained by the smaller sales force denominator?

This briefing cannot assess the probability or timing of a successful Medicare coverage reinstatement, which is the single variable that most determines Pacific Edge's near-term financial viability.
